Thread: Cigar for the girlfriend

  1. Default Cigar for the girlfriend

    So my girlfriend decided she wants to try and smoke with me. Being that I like more of a full-bodied cigar, and I tend to think she would be more happy in the mild range since shes never really smoked anything before, I dont know what to give her. Any tips? What do some of your wives and girlfriends etc smoke?

    Illusione 68, RP edge maduros, and Anejos are my girlfriend's favorites... but I wouldn't recommend starting someone on these sticks... I guess I'd suggest Oliva serie G, but watch the nic kick on that one, it has a tendency to sneak up cause the cigar's so smooth, CAO golds, monte's are good... If she's willing to start on real cigars, I'd avoid directing her toward those flavored things unless you just can't find a stick she likes.

    DEFINITELY don't give her a full bodied cigar......maybe stay away from the medium bodied ones too, unless you really don't want her to smoke.

    Any of the RyJ lines are pretty mild and decent.

    All the ones that people have been recommending would turn your girl green. You don't want a green GF do you?

    LOL.

    Most likely, if she likes the aroma of the smoke, she may like the smoke as well. Just.....start off mild first.
